How Much Fabric For a Two Seater Sofa?

When choosing a small 2 seater fabric sofa sofa, consider both aesthetics and practicality. If you have pets or children the durability of your fabric is an important consideration, and darker colors are better at securing spills and marks.

Also, think about the budget for your project. Natural fabrics, such as wool and silk are more expensive than olefin and polyester. However they are durable and last longer.

Arms

Depending on the style of sofa, you'll require more or less fabric for the arms. A rolled arm or a tufted design will require more yardage than a straight arm. Also, you need to add extra fabric for a button tufting or skirt. You should also add a few yards to your total for pattern matching or nap cutting layouts, particularly with large florals, geometrics, and some stripes. It is far better to purchase several additional yards of fabric rather than run out halfway through your project.
